The Microsoft Authenticator app for Android uses Google's Firebase Cloud Messaging system and Google Play Services to receive push notifications. With the Microsoft Authenticator app, users can authenticate in a passwordless way during sign-in, or as an additional verification option during self-service password reset (SSPR) or Azure AD Multi-Factor Authentication events.
